Fireplace Inspection Service in Marin County, CA
Fireplace inspection services involve a thorough assessment of existing fireplaces, chimneys, and venting systems to ensure they are functioning properly and safely. This service typically covers residential projects such as wood-burning, gas, or pellet fireplaces, as well as related components like chimney liners, dampers, and vents. Property owners often seek these inspections before the start of the heating season, after experiencing issues, or prior to selling a home, to identify potential problems like creosote buildup, cracks, blockages, or ventilation issues that could pose safety risks or reduce efficiency.

Common Fireplace Inspection Service Jobs
Fireplace Inspection - ensures the fireplace and chimney are safe and functioning properly.
Chimney Sweep - removes creosote buildup and debris to prevent fire hazards.
Ventilation Check - confirms proper airflow and identifies potential blockages.
Structural Assessment - evaluates the integrity of the fireplace and chimney structure.
Flue Inspection - inspects the flue for damage, corrosion, or obstructions.
Code Compliance Review - verifies that the fireplace meets safety and building standards.
Fireplace Inspection Service Questions
What is included in a fireplace inspection? The inspection typically covers the chimney, flue, firebox, and venting system to identify any damage or blockages.
How often should a fireplace be inspected? It is recommended to have a fireplace inspected annually to ensure safe operation and identify potential issues early.
What signs indicate a fireplace needs an inspection? Signs include smoke backup, unusual odors, soot buildup, or visible damage to the chimney or firebox.
What benefits does a fireplace inspection provide? An inspection helps maintain safety, improve efficiency, and prevent costly repairs caused by overlooked damage or obstructions.
